Face Masks Are Beneficial Regardless of the Level of Infection in the Fight Against COVID-19
Coronavirus disease 2019 (COVID-19) due to sever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us 2 (SARS-CoV-2) is currently a global pandemic that has affected over 7 million people worldwide, resulting in over 400,000 deaths.
